The owners of a personal subsidiary plot from the village of Kargopol in Alkeevo municipal district of the Republic of Tatarstan bred 200 geese

Last year 200 geese were bred at the personal subsidiary plot of Alsu and Airat Gaifullins from the village of Kargopol in Alkeevo municipal district of the Republic of Tatarstan. “One-day old and grown-up goslings were purchased at the end of May. We bought special compound feed and different vitamins for them to become stronger and not to get ill, - said Alsu. – Our son Almir also helped us – he was pasturing goslings for the whole summer”.

The owners of the personal subsidiary plot bred a lot of poultry in 2016, too, and purchased 10 bull-calves at the proceeds. “The demand for geese is high. We receive orders in advance, poultry is taken right away from our house. Goose down is also in demand, - noted Airat. – Kargopol is a convenient village for living. Here are excellent roads, and people are hardworking, that is why they are quite wealthy. We like living here very much. We also have some time for rest and often visit Kazan”.
